Tata Sierra ICE: Full Overview
The Tata Sierra name carries emotional value in India. Originally launched in the 1990s, the Sierra was one of the first lifestyle SUVs in the country. Now, Tata Motors is reviving this legendary badge with a modern ICE-powered Sierra, alongside an EV version.
The Tata Sierra ICE is designed for buyers who still prefer petrol and diesel engines but want futuristic design, premium interiors, and advanced technology. Unlike typical facelifts, the Sierra ICE is an all-new SUV built to compete with modern rivals like the Hyundai Creta, Kia Seltos, Toyota Hyryder, and even higher-end SUVs.

Engine and Performance Options
The Tata Sierra ICE will be offered with modern petrol and diesel engines to suit different driving preferences.
Expected Engine Options
-
1.5L turbo petrol engine
-
2.0L diesel engine sourced from Tata’s Stellantis partnership
Transmission Choices
-
6-speed manual gearbox
-
Automatic transmission options likely including torque converter or DCT
These engines are expected to deliver strong mid-range performance, smooth highway cruising, and competitive fuel efficiency.

Expected Price and Launch Timeline
The Tata Sierra ICE is expected to be positioned as a premium mid-size SUV.
Expected Price Range
₹14 lakh to ₹22 lakh (ex-showroom)
Launch Timeline
Expected launch in India in late 2025 or early 2026.
Pricing will be competitive while offering more features than many established rivals.
